function test_kernel_local_snapshot_discard ()
{
	diag "Test local kernel snapshots with small discard buffers"
	create_lttng_session_no_output $SESSION_NAME
	enable_lttng_mmap_discard_small_kernel_channel $SESSION_NAME \
			$CHANNEL_NAME
	lttng_enable_kernel_syscall_ok $SESSION_NAME -a $CHANNEL_NAME
	start_lttng_tracing_ok $SESSION_NAME
	lttng_snapshot_add_output_ok $SESSION_NAME $TRACE_PATH

	true_loop_cpu0 10000

	# Take first snapshot, remember first line.
	lttng_snapshot_record $SESSION_NAME
	FIRST_LINE="$(trace_first_line $TRACE_PATH/)"
	diag "First line (1st snapshot): $FIRST_LINE"

	rm -rf $TRACE_PATH

	true_loop_cpu0 10000

	# Take 2nd snapshot, compare first line. In discard mode, they
	# should still be the same.
	lttng_snapshot_record $SESSION_NAME
	FIRST_LINE_2="$(trace_first_line $TRACE_PATH/)"
	diag "First line (2nd snapshot): $FIRST_LINE"
	rm -rf $TRACE_PATH

	if [ x"$FIRST_LINE" != x"$FIRST_LINE_2" ]; then
		fail "First snapshot event do not match."
	else
		pass "First snapshot event match."
	fi

	stop_lttng_tracing_ok $SESSION_NAME
	destroy_lttng_session_ok $SESSION_NAME
}

function test_kernel_local_snapshot_overwrite_small_buffers ()
{
	diag "Test local kernel snapshot with small overwrite buffers"
	create_lttng_session_no_output $SESSION_NAME
	enable_lttng_mmap_overwrite_small_kernel_channel $SESSION_NAME \
			$CHANNEL_NAME
	lttng_enable_kernel_syscall_ok $SESSION_NAME -a $CHANNEL_NAME
	start_lttng_tracing_ok $SESSION_NAME
	lttng_snapshot_add_output_ok $SESSION_NAME $TRACE_PATH

	true_loop_cpu0 10000

	# Take first snapshot, remember first line.
	lttng_snapshot_record $SESSION_NAME
	FIRST_LINE="$(trace_first_line $TRACE_PATH/)"
	diag "First line (1st snapshot): $FIRST_LINE"

	rm -rf $TRACE_PATH

	true_loop_cpu0 10000

	# Take 2nd snapshot, compare first line. In overwrite mode, they
	# WILL be different.
	lttng_snapshot_record $SESSION_NAME
	FIRST_LINE_2="$(trace_first_line $TRACE_PATH/)"
	diag "First line (2nd snapshot): $FIRST_LINE_2"
	rm -rf $TRACE_PATH

	if [ x"$FIRST_LINE" != x"$FIRST_LINE_2" ]; then
		pass "First snapshot event do not match."
	else
		fail "First snapshot event match."
	fi

	stop_lttng_tracing_ok $SESSION_NAME
	destroy_lttng_session_ok $SESSION_NAME
}
